Barco announces cascade of new creative lighting products

At the 2010 Pro Light and Sound expo in Frankfurt, Germany, Barco unveils new High End Systems products and software enhancements designed to expand key capabilities and overall customer creativity.

Austin, TX — 24 March 2010 — Digital and automated lighting pioneer Barco announced today a broad spectrum of enhancements, upgrades and new products geared towards strengthening the digital lighting and moving luminaire product lines. Using the 2010 Pro Light and Sound expo as the forum, this comprehensive multi-product announcement expands the capabilities of the DL.3 digital light, the Axon Media Server and the DML-1200 digital light, and unveils two brand new products — the SDI-DMX Mixer Pro and the remarkable new “intellaspot XT-1.”

For the DL.3 digital light and the Axon media server, Barco advances the product line's core capabilities with new version 2.0 software — providing additional media streams, new features and additional creative effects. Included are new digital shutters, improved blending functionality, new innovative diagnostic tools, an increase in the number of available graphic layers (from three to nine), and an overall enhancement that enables more effects to be used simultaneously. In addition, Version 2.0 software also improves legacy DL.2 fixtures with an additional media layer, new effects and new system diagnostics.

Exclusive to the DL.3, each new fixture now ships with an improved color space and a significant increase in brightness. Using a state-of-the-art QuaDrive optical engine, the DL.3 now produces higher luminosity with improved color accuracy and clarity, providing a 20% increase in color space. Exclusive to the Axon media server, each unit now ships with dual HD-SDI inputs as standard. For the DML-1200 digital light, the unit's latest software upgrade expands the system's functionality with new configuration features that include settings for high altitude mode, lamp modes, default imagery, shutdown options, and selectable aspect ratios — from 4:3, 16:9, or 5:4. In addition, the software now enables the projector toolset while DMX is connected.

Two new product announcements round out Barco's new offerings from High End Systems at the 2010 Pro Light and Sound expo. First is the SDI-DMX Mixer Pro, a hybrid switcher that offers users the ability to switch, mix and matrix four video inputs to four video outputs — directly from any DMX lighting controller. Today's controllers are required to interface with an ever-increasing number of sources and destinations, such as DL.3s, DML-1200s, Axon media servers, cameras, projectors and screens. To ease and simplify the overall control task, the new SDI-DMX Mixer Pro places the power of video switching and crossfades directly into the lighting designer's hands.

About Barco

Barco, a global technology company, designs and develops visualization products for a variety of selected professional markets. Barco has its own facilities for Sales & Marketing, Customer Support, R&D and Manufacturing in Europe, North America and Asia Pacific. Barco (NYSE Euronext Brussels: BAR) is active in more than 90 countries with about 3100 employees worldwide. Barco posted sales of 638 million euro in 2009.
